IOTLBs can be invalidated with different granularities: domain, pasid, addr. Current IOTLB entry only offers page selective invalidation. Let's add a granularity field that conveys this information. TLB entries are usually tagged with some ids such as the asid or pasid. When propagating an invalidation command from the guest to the host, we need to pass those IDs. Also we add a leaf field which indicates, in case of invalidation notification, whether only cache entries for the last level of translation are required to be invalidated. A flag field is introduced to inform whether those fields are set. To enforce all existing users do not use those new fields, initialize the IOMMUTLBEvents when needed.
